What is the difference between FDM and WDM?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/ sanjay kumar pal
FDM IS USED FOR ANALOG SIGNALS GENERALLY FOR THE SIGNALS
TRANSMITED THROUGH TWISTED PAIR CABLE.
WHILE
WDM IS USED FOR SIGNALS TRANSMITTED THROUGH OPTICAL FIBER
CABLES.
BOTH ARE SAME BUT USED IN DIFFERENT AREAS.
